Cleveland, OH – Ohio residents can expect a cool and mostly cloudy day Wednesday, with temperatures reaching the mid to upper 70s. The National Weather Service Cleveland has forecasted highs of 76 degrees in cities like Sandusky, Ashibula, and Meadville, while Toledo, Cleveland, Akron, Canton, and Youngstown will see slightly warmer temperatures, peaking at 78 degrees.

According to the National Weather Service Cleveland, the day will start with partly cloudy conditions from 5 AM to 1 PM, transitioning to mostly cloudy skies by the afternoon. Winds will pick up in the afternoon, contributing to the cooler feel across the region.

Looking ahead, Thursday will bring partly cloudy skies with a high of 82 degrees. By Friday, a 45% chance of rain is forecasted with temperatures around 79 degrees. The weekend promises cooler temperatures, with highs of 74 degrees on both Saturday and Sunday under mostly sunny skies. The clear and sunny weather is expected to continue into next week, with temperatures ranging from 76 to 79 degrees through Thursday.
